Sara grew up loving and caring for all animals; so much so, that she decided to make a career out of it! She graduated from Penn State with a degree in Wildlife and Fisheries Science. During that time she interned at the Pittsburgh Zoo, and Humane Animal Rescue Wildlife Center, and also studied wildlife conservation, ecology, and biology in Tanzania. She then moved to Dubai to work as a biologist in a rainforest biodome, and quickly became the department head of reptiles and amphibians. She has since completed her Master's degree in Anthrozoology, and plans to eventually pursue a PhD. She has worked with and studied hundreds of different exotic species, and loves that she can now share her knowledge and love for animals with customers at the store!
